INGRIDIENTS :
Paalak (Spinach) = 4
Oninons = 5
Moong daal = 3 Tablespoons
Oil = Little
Salt = As required
Green chillies = 3
Paneer = 1
MASALA :
1)Grind together the following after frying in a little oil.
2)Heat a little oil and when it is done, add mustard seeds.
3)When they crackle add onions and fry till they are golden brown.
4)Add greean chillies and fry, later add the masala (Ginger garlic paste and tomatoes).
5)Fry till the raw smell goes. Cool it and grind it into a smooth paste.
METHOD :
1) Take some water in a vessel. Put finely chopped spinach in it. Wait til the water boils.
2) Don't throw the water, retain it into a vessel.
3) Add this water in wheat flour and knead it into a dough. Leave it for some time.
4) Heat a little oil and put moong dal in it, when they crackle put finely chpped onioins and fry.
5) Later put ginger-garlic paste in it and fry till the raw smell goes.
6) Now put the ground palak.
8) Let the mixture boil, add salt as required.
9) Now take a little ghee in a saucepan and heat it. Then, fry paneer (Cut into small pieces, see that they wont get brown in colour).
10) Add little water to the palak mixture, by checking its consistency.
11) Now put fried paneer pieces along with moong dal soaked in water for sometime.
12) Garnish with coriander or kaju if desired.
13) Serve with patience and love.
